Garage Fan Installation in Provo, UT
Garage fan installation services involve setting up ventilation fans designed to improve airflow and reduce humidity within a garage space. These projects typically include installing exhaust fans, ceiling-mounted units, or wall-mounted fans to help remove stale air, odors, and excess moisture. Property owners often request this service to enhance air quality, prevent mold growth, and create a more comfortable environment in their garages, especially for those used as workshops or storage areas.

Garage Fan Installation Questions
What are garage fans used for? Garage fans help improve air circulation, reduce humidity, and remove odors, creating a more comfortable space.
How do I know if my garage needs a fan installation? Signs include excessive humidity, persistent odors, or poor air quality in the garage area.
What types of garage fans are available? Options include exhaust fans, oscillating fans, and ceiling-mounted ventilation systems to suit different needs.
Is professional installation recommended for garage fans? Yes, professional installation ensures proper placement, wiring, and operation for safety and effectiveness.
